Grants paid by Sun Hill Renewal Fund

EIN 92-0715890 · New York, NY · Form 990-PF, Part XV · NTEE T20

Sun Hill Renewal Fund of New York, NY (EIN 92-0715890) reported 33 grants paid totaling $473,500 to 16 recipients in tax years 2023–2024, on Form 990-PF, Part XV.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
